Don't Touch the Killer, He Bites Back

He passed assassin training by slapping five beautiful killers unconscious. No hesitation. No heart. Now a poisoned heiress begs for his help. Ninjas tell him to flee. He doesn't move. He doesn't blink. He just kills. Because in his world, mercy is a lie, and witnesses don't exist.
